Why do we need to transform?

The Agency for Healthcare Research and Quality recognizes that revitalizing the Nation’s primary care system is foundational to achieving high-quality, accessible, efficient health care for all Americans. The primary care medical home, also referred to as the patient centered medical home (PCMH), advanced primary care, and the healthcare home, is a promising model for transforming the organization and delivery of primary care.

Practice Facilitation

Practice facilitation is one of the most promising strategies to support the transition to new models of primary care. Practice facilitators are typically external agents who work with primary care practices to make meaningful changes with the goal of improving quality and outcomes of care. AHRQ is developing resources for organizations that are interested in providing practice facilitation services to primary care practices.
